The Northland HealthPathways Team have pulled out all the stops since they launched last November and have already localised nearly 40 pathways in just four months. Subjects as varied as dermatology, endocrinology, gynaecology, haematology, neurology, and older person’s health have all been included in the mix to give Northland HealthPathways a sturdy base of localised content to grow from.
